MCS Group are delighted to be partnering with a leading global animal health company to recruit a Global Business Development & Licensing Lead. This is a fully remote, high-impact commercial role focused on driving international expansion and opening new markets for a leading animal health manufacturer.
This position will play a critical role in accelerating global growth strategy by identifying and developing new business opportunities across untapped geographies, with a particular focus on expanding presence in key international markets such as Europe and beyond. The successful candidate will act as a commercially driven connector in the animal health industry, leveraging their existing network to open doors, build partnerships, and support market entry strategies.
Roles & Responsibilities- Identify, evaluate, and proactively source global in-licensing, out-licensing, and partnership opportunities (assets, technologies, platforms, or companies)
- Conduct therapeutic and competitive landscape assessments to identify gaps and strategic opportunities
- Build and manage a strong, sustainable deal pipeline across international markets
- Lead cross-functional assessment of opportunities across R&D, clinical, regulatory, commercial, finance, legal, manufacturing, and IP functions
- Support full due diligence processes, ensuring robust evaluation of technical and commercial risks
- Build business cases, valuation models, and financial forecasts including NPV and scenario analysis
- Present clear investment recommendations to senior leadership
- Design and propose deal structures aligned to strategic objectives (e.g. upfront payments, milestones, royalties, co-development arrangements)
- Lead or support negotiations with external partners to secure optimal commercial terms
- Develop negotiation strategies, issue lists, and trade-off scenarios for internal alignment
- Drive internal approval processes, including preparation of executive-level presentations and investment papers
- Build and maintain senior-level relationships with external partners, licensors, and industry stakeholders
- Represent the business at global partnering conferences, scientific meetings, and industry forums
- Participate in alliance governance and joint steering committees where required
- Monitor industry trends, competitor activity, and partnering benchmarks across animal health markets
- Identify emerging technologies, assets, and strategic opportunities aligned to company priorities
- Provide regular insights and recommendations to senior leadership on portfolio strategy and BD opportunities
- Maintain BD&L tracking tools, databases, and opportunity pipelines
